How they compare

Cameroon currently reports 167,755 against 158,683 in Niger, a difference of 9,072.

That makes Cameroon's figure about 1.1 times Niger's.

Across all 66 years both countries report, Cameroon has been ahead every year.

Globally, Cameroon ranks 80th and Niger ranks 82nd of 215 countries.
